Kirkland Advises Thoma Bravo on Acquisition of AxiomSL

Kirkland & Ellis advised Thoma Bravo, a leading private equity investment firm focused on the software and technology-enabled services sectors, on its acquisition of a controlling interest in AxiomSL, a leading provider of cloud-enabled risk management and regulatory solutions for banking, investment management, broker dealers and commodity trading institutions. The transaction is expected to close by the end of the year, subject to customary closing conditions. Financial terms were not disclosed.
